Simpson ready for Appleby clash British featherweight champion John Simpson will win the Lonsdale belt outright if he overcomes Paul Appleby at Glasgow's Kelvin Hall on Friday. The 24-year-old Greenock fighter won the UK title against Andy Morris in December 2006. "I've been down a hard road but I've won the title, defended it twice and I'm not giving it," said Simpson. Bell doubtful for New Zealand ODI Bell injured a knee playing touch rugby with his team-mates in the outfield and Alastair Cook, back from a shoulder problem, is ready to replace him. Pace bowler Ryan Sidebottom is also fit after a back strain. Jamie Foxx and stylist settle lawsuit over fees LOS ANGELES (AP) — Jamie Foxx needs no help getting dressed for trial — the actor has apparently reached a settlement with a former stylist who sued him. Documents filed Wednesday in Los Angeles show that attorneys for stylist Stacy Young and Foxx have reached an undisclosed agreement. Young helped Foxx primp for the 2006 BET Awards and a press junket for the film Miami Vice.

Appleby wins British title fight Paul Appleby is the new British featherweight champion after an epic points victory over John Simpson at Glasgow's Kelvin Hall. THe verdict was close, with two judges giving Appleby the fight by a single point and the third by two. NEW YORK (AP) Vince Vaughn is the best star for the buck, says Forbes magazine. Vaughn raked in $14.73 of gross income for studios for every dollar he was paid for The Break-up, Wedding Crashers and Dodgeball, the magazine calculated for its special entertainment issue, now on newsstands.

Strauss to cover for injured Cook Andrew Strauss will stay with England's squad for the second one-day match against New Zealand on Wednesday as cover for the injured Alastair Cook. Cook has been struggling with a right shoulder injury since the final Test at Trent Bridge over a week ago. He missed the Twenty20 victory over the Kiwis and was also ruled out of the first one-day match on Sunday, which England won by 114 runs.

Biocon Q1 net slips to Rs 30.01 cr Total income, however, increased 2.53 per cent to Rs 237.46 crore for Q1 FY09 from Rs 231.59 crore for the same quarter last year. The Group's net profit declined to Rs 15.02 crore for the quarter ended June 2008 as compared to Rs 53.00 crore for the same quarter last year. Total income increased 1.58 per cent to Rs 276.53 crore for Q1 FY09 from Rs 272.21 crore for the same quarter last year.

Alonso chasing Monaco hat-trick Renault's Fernando Alonso is targeting a hat-trick of wins at Sunday's Monaco Grand Prix but conceded his former team McLaren go into the race as favourites. Alonso, who led home Lewis Hamilton for a McLaren one-two in 2007, hopes he can pull off a shock win for Renault. "This track will be good for us and a little opportunity to fight with the top teams," said the Spaniard.

Call for mandatory knife sentence A petition calling for mandatory jail sentences for those caught carrying a knife will be handed to a Holyrood committee later. John Muir's son Damian was murdered in Greenock last July. Mr Muir is now backing calls for a change to the law. Labour MSP for Inverclyde, Duncan McNeil, has lodged a motion calling for the implementation of a "Damian's law".
